Microsoft and Lotus Jostle with Social Networking Backbones

As social networking has taken over the halls of school and colleges, businesses have begun to position themselves to deploy their own social networking websites.
IBM and Microsoft have been two companies actively designing software to deploy for corporations to create their own social networks. According to a recent PC World article, both behemoths have pushed […]

Site Review: Imeem

Site: Imeem.com
Users: ??? No Data Provided
Features:
Imeem is another site that promises to be a content management site where you can deploy all your different types of content to other websites. It is basically trying to combine Flickr, Youtube, Blogger, and other social networking sites into one setup. You can create playlists of videos, music, and […]
